Bear in mind, with modules, you *want *to set your dependency versions to the *oldest* version of NetBeans that you can definitely run against. All setting them higher than that does is restrict people running older versions from being able to install your plugin for no reason. There is no reason to update the dependencies of it if it works, and in general, NetBeans is very, very backward compatible - there are plugins I wrote and haven't touched for 15 years that I use regularly. -Tim
